The first week of the NFL Preseason is finally here, and the action will start on Thursday with a showdown between the Detroit Lions and Cincinnati Bengals.
Both teams are hoping to bounce back after disappointing 2025 campaigns that saw them both miss the postseason. As I wrote in my NFL season betting preview, 32 Bets for 32 Teams, I think there's a strong chance we'll see each team contend in their respective conferences this season.
Before either team worries about that, they have to figure out their 52-man roster, which will be done throughout the preseason. The Lions are expected to rest the vast majority of their starters, but Bengals head coach Zac Taylor has said his starters, including Joe Burrow and Ja'Marr Chase, will see the field on Thursday.

Lions vs. Bengals Key Player to Watch
- Luke Altmyer, QB - Detroit Lions
With Teddy Bridgewater announcing his retirement, the Lions now have to figure out who will back up Jared Goff. They signed Joshua Dobbs, but I expect Luke Altmyer to get plenty of reps on Thursday. He's an undrafted rookie out of Illinois, where he threw for 3,007 yards, 22 touchdowns, and five interceptions in his senior season. Whether or not the Lions can cover the spread as significant underdogs in this game will come down to how Altmyer performs at quarterback.
Lions vs. Bengals Prediction and Best Bet
The two main things to consider when betting on the NFL: How many starters are playing and how each coach treats the preseason.
Taylor announced this week that Burrow, Chase, Higgins, and Lawrence will see the field on Thursday, which is different from how he's handled the preseason in the past, when he rested all of his starters. The Bengals have historically gotten off to slow starts in the regular season under Taylor, so it's clear he wants his players to hit their stride before the games start to count. That's why I'm willing to throw out Taylor's previous preseason coaching record.
Meanwhile, Dan Campbell has announced that he will be keeping his starters sidelined. I also expect them to lean on undrafted rookie quarterback Luke Altmyer throughout the game.
A 6.5-point spread is surprising to see in a preseason game, but it makes sense when you consider how each coach will be handling the game. I'll lay the 6.5 points with the Bengals, who clearly want to start their preseason on the right foot.
Pick: Bengals -6.5 (-115) via DraftKings
